Gameplay Experience Survey Questions
This category focuses on capturing detailed insights about gameplay experience using a survey question about online games. Including questions about player immersion and challenge can help you understand game balance and design effectiveness.
Question | Purpose |
---|---|
How engaging did you find the gameplay? | Measures overall player engagement. |
Was the difficulty level appropriate? | Assesses game challenge and balance. |
How intuitive were the game controls? | Evaluates user interface ease-of-use. |
Did the game mechanics enhance your experience? | Identifies strengths in gameplay design. |
How likely are you to play again? | Estimates long-term player retention. |
Did you encounter any technical issues? | Highlights potential improvement areas. |
How was the overall game pacing? | Measures the game's speed and flow. |
What was your favorite part of the gameplay? | Reveals engaging elements for players. |
Did the tutorial help you understand the game? | Assesses effectiveness of player onboarding. |
Would you recommend this game to a friend? | Indicates overall satisfaction. |

Game Mechanics Survey Questions
This category features survey question about online games that target the understanding of game mechanics such as controls, physics, and interfaces. Asking these questions helps in fine-tuning the technical aspects of game development while interpreting player feedback logically.
Question | Purpose |
---|---|
How do you rate the game's control responsiveness? | Checks technical performance and ease-of-use. |
Did the physics engine feel realistic? | Assesses realism in movement and interaction. |
Were the in-game tutorials clear? | Evaluates the clarity of instructions. |
How smooth was the transition between game levels? | Measures continuity and game flow. |
Did you experience any lag during gameplay? | Identifies performance issues. |
How important was the user interface layout? | Assesses design intuitiveness and usability. |
How well did the game integrate diverse mechanics? | Evaluates complexity and integration of game systems. |
Was the in-game feedback effective? | Measures the impact of user prompts. |
How would you improve the game mechanics? | Collects suggestions for technical improvements. |
Did the game provide enough challenge through mechanics? | Assesses balance in difficulty levels. |

Monetization and Rewards Survey Questions
This final category addresses survey question about online games related to monetization strategies and reward systems. It is crucial to evaluate player perceptions on in-game purchases and achievements for a balanced economic model in games.
Question | Purpose |
---|---|
How fair are the in-game purchase options? | Assesses monetization fairness. |
Do rewards match your gameplay efforts? | Measures satisfaction with reward systems. |
How appealing are the reward incentives? | Evaluates attractiveness of rewards. |
How transparent are the pricing structures? | Assesses clarity of in-game purchases. |
Would you consider the rewards balanced? | Determines perceived fairness of the game economy. |
How do limited-time offers influence your play? | Measures impact of time-based rewards on engagement. |
Have you ever felt pressured to make a purchase? | Identifies potential negative experiences with monetization. |
How important are cosmetic rewards to you? | Evaluates value placed on non-essential items. |
Would you participate in a premium subscription model? | Assesses interest in subscription services. |
Do loyalty programs enhance your gaming experience? | Measures the effectiveness of long-term reward systems. |

What are common mistakes to avoid in Online Gaming Questions surveys?
Common mistakes in Online Gaming Questions surveys include using overly complex language, asking multiple questions in one, and including ambiguous answer options. Avoid lengthy surveys that cause respondent fatigue and lower completion rates. It is important to keep questions focused and clear. Additionally, survey designers should refrain from leading questions which might bias the responses. Maintaining a neutral tone ensures that the feedback is genuine and useful.
Another pitfall is not testing the survey beforehand. Pre-launch trials help identify confusing or redundant questions. Moreover, neglecting to mix question types can limit the depth of insights.
